About Us

My Story

invitationSix years ago I studied the Torah and Jewish traditions with my Cantor & after 2 years I was ready to have my adult Bat-Mitzvah. So a month before I was told that I had to wear a tallit to read the Torah. I went to many Jewish gift shops and went online to buy my special tallit. Every tallit I saw was the same and boring and expensive for the same and boring. Boring I'm not.

I wanted a tallit that expressed my originality. So I searched for, "How to make your own tallit". There are very strick Kosher laws that I had to follow.  The only thing I had every sewn before, was quilting squares. But I felt I had to try. So, off I went to find fabrics that spoke to me. And by morning's first light I had made myself my own very special tallit.

On the day of my Bat-Mitzvah there I was proudly wearing my tallit and chanting from the Torah in front of my closest friends & family.

Afterward, in the receiving line, I must have had over 20 people ask me where they could buy a tallit like mine for their daughters. Hence, my business was born.

The name of my business is Chava Chai, my Hebrew name. The first letter of each name is a chet. I intertwined the two chets and had my logo.
